WebGlossary of Terms. Healthcare organization (HCO) refers to a system comprised of people, facilities, and resources that deliver healthcare services to patients. Healthcare personnel (HCP) refers to all paid and unpaid persons serving in healthcare settings who have the potential for direct or indirect exposure to patients or infectious ... WebAcute care is short-term health care that involves treatment and care that are active but not over a long period of time. This type of care is typically used for injuries, illnesses, urgent and emergency needs, and for recovery or rehabilitation after surgery. Acute care is in contrast to long-term care, sometimes called chronic care, for ...
